Details of IFSC Code for Indian Bank, Bhilwara, Bhilwara
Here are some of the key details that come with the IFSC Code IDIB000B084 of Indian Bank for its branch located in Bhilwara, within the district of Shastri Nagar in the state of Rajasthan.
| Particulars | Details |
|---|---|
| Bank | Indian Bank |
| IFSC Code | IDIB000B084 |
| Branch | Bhilwara |
| City | Bhilwara |
| District | Shastri Nagar |
| State | Rajasthan |
| Address | 176 Akshat Tower Main Sector Shastri Nagar Bhilwara Pin 311001 |

Format of the IFSC Code IDIB000B084
The format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Indian Bank, follows an 11-character structure:
AAAA0CCCCCC
Here's the breakdown:
- First 4 characters (AAAA): These represent the bank code. In Indian Bank, they are a short identifier for the bank.
- 5th character (0): This is always zero and is reserved for future use.
-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are what represent the specific branch code which is assigned to branches like Bhilwara in Bhilwara.

How to Use IFSC Code IDIB000B084 for Online Transfers?
Once you have the IFSC Code IDIB000B084 for the Bhilwara branch of Indian Bank in Bhilwara, you can initiate your fund transfers using any digital method:
NEFT
Add the beneficiary's name, account number, and IFSC Code IDIB000B084. The transfer is completed in batches. It is useful for both personal and business payments.
RTGS
Used for payments over 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.
IMPS
Instant 24×7 transfers. Requires the recipient's account details and Indian Bank IFSC Code IDIB000B084.
No matter which payment method you use, the IFSC Code must be correct. If you enter the wrong IFSC Code for the Indian Bank Bhilwara in Bhilwara, your payment can get delayed or might not go through at all.
